Abstract
Soil water is one of the most important ecological water resources and many hydrological elements,the relationship between soil water content and the eco agricultural construction in the loess region is very close. Soil and water conservation is that human integrally transforms the ground layer characteristics, and this transformation has impacted on the static distribution and dynamic progress of the soil water content.In the loess plateau region, the soil water content was improved due to the engineering measures of soil and water conservation on the hillslope. Many kinds of the artificial vegetation for pasture and forestry decreased the soil water content,and even resulted in the soil dry layer, to contrast with the artificial vegetation, the natural vegetation did not result in degradation of soil water content,even it increases soil moisture. It is worth to research a problem in the eco agricultural construction in the Loess Plateau.
